Grounds Maintenance Worker - Municipal Golf Course Grounds
Listed on 2026-08-02
-
Maintenance/Cleaning
Groundskeeper, General Labor, Outdoor / Nature
Job Title
Assigned to:
Municipal Golf Course Grounds
1. Manual labor tasks per assigned work groups which may include: hand shoveling dirt and/or snow, snow blowing, snow making (if assigned to Hogadon Ski Area), watering, sweeping, weeding, mowing, ladder climbing, cleaning, litter pick-up, trash collection, and object lifting and loading/unloading.
2. Operate various types of handheld and light mechanical equipment such as trim mowers, blowers, and other grounds maintenance equipment.
3. Perform daily inspections and safety checks at assigned facility.
4. Perform basic cleaning of spectator areas and other hardscapes, emptying trash receptacles and debris management, stocking restrooms, and similar building maintenance tasks.
5. Perform basic record keeping relating to grounds maintenance.
6. Assist with work on special outdoor projects as needed.
7. Represents the City of Casper by responding to the public, citizens, its employees, and others in a prompt, professional, and courteous manner while continuously maintaining a positive customer service demeanor.
8. Performs other duties of a similar nature or level.

Positions in this class typically require: stooping, kneeling, crouching, reaching, standing, walking, pushing, pulling, twisting, bending, lifting, gripping/grasping, talking, hearing, seeing and repetitive motions.
Medium work:
Exerting up to 50 pounds of force occasionally and/or up to 20 pounds of force frequently, and/or up to 10 pounds of force constantly to lift, carry, push, and pull or otherwise move objects, including the human body.
